Creating a custom theme with themeroller jquery learning center. Although it is possible to add the style attribute with a value to an element with this method, it is recommended that you use properties of the style object. To get the value for each element individually, use a looping construct such as jquery s. I also tried using, and just setting download to a attribute with no parameters, however this does not work. How to add attributes to an html element in jquery. In the editor, reference the jquery library from the index. Currently, the button will only open the file in a new window. One use of the download attribute is to set a different file download name than the actual link target.
You can add updateremove attributes on the demo div elements. Style an html form input with css and jquery the electric. This is handy for returning current css values to determine changes. The following example will return the backgroundcolor value of the first matched element.
An html fragment to add to the set of matched elements. Both the table modes, reflow and column toggle, are written as extensions to the table widget that hook in via the create event to add the additional behaviors that make the tables responsive. Add or remove one or more classes from each element in the set of matched elements, depending on either the classs presence or the value of the state argument. By using jquery css methods, you can get and set the css properties of the elements inside the dom. It makes things like html document traversal and manipulation, event handling, animation, and ajax much simpler with an easy to use api that works across a multitude of browsers.
There are two parameters you have to use with this method. How to create a direct single click download button in divi. This is really useful for any app that deals with the downloading of images, such as image upload sites. Here i add 3 classes to the paragraph element, these classes are red, fontbold and bordersolid. A tooltip will appear when the user moves the mouse pointer over the element e. If the specified attribute already exists, only the value is setchanged. The css method sets or returns one or more style properties for the selected elements.
This is the answer to add a style attribute to html element using jquery attr method. Example painting app with save link html paint by holding down the mouse button and moving it. Make userfriendly select element with chosen jquery the chosen jquery plugin makes your html select element more userfriendly. While adding rows there must be id from the json to every in the table some thing like this json. The values of some attributes are reported inconsistently across browsers, and even across versions of a single browser. This small jquery plugin allows you to monitor changes to any dom elements css styles, attributes or properties and fires a callback in response to any change in. Once you have downloaded and set up your jquery library, be sure to reference it before the closing element. It is available in both jquery and prototype flavor. You can addupdateremove attributes on the demo div elements. The second version helps you update code to run on jquery 3.
To do so, add a pair of tags and use the src attribute to point to the library location. The above example adds a color property to html element with red as its value. The second parameter requires property name with its value. How to add multiple css elements to a div using jquery. How to build a basic jquery mobile page for html5 and css3. The method first adds the style attribute to the html element then after it adds the css property to its values. The default value for an attribute depends on the style that is in use. This small jquery plugin allows you to monitor changes to any dom elements css styles, attributes or properties and fires a callback in response to any change in the monitored styles or attributes. Create a main div in your page and provide the attribute to it. Adding download attribute to dynamically using jquery. Make user friendly select element with chosen jquery. In todays article, well be looking at how to use this exciting new markup element.
It adds new classes and do not erase the classes that were already set. You can try to run the following code to learn how to remove all style attributes using jquery. Its possible with css to style a particular form input type without having to assign a class to each one with the special style. When a number is passed as the value, jquery will convert it to a string and add px to the end of that string. Download the compressed, production jquery migrate 3. Get the value of a computed style property for the first element in the set of matched elements or set one or more css properties for every matched element. A domstring specifying the name of the attribute whose value is to be set. If the property requires units other than px, convert the value to a string and add the appropriate units before calling the method. Apr 22, 20 the download attribute gives the browser a native way to download these files automatically, without having to fall back on javascript. The jquery addclass attribute adds one or more classes to the selected element. A domstring containing the value to assign to the attribute.
Style attributes exist within style elements and are specified by the style statement or the class statement. Under custom css, add a css class called etdownloadbutton. Add local jquery to a page download jquery and place it in the web servers document root. The show method restores the hidden element back to its initial state so if you had an element that was initially set to display. Dec 14, 2017 to remove an attribute from each tag using jquery, use the removeattr method and use the universal selector. This will add the red class to the paragraph and its color changes to red. I have successfully found a way to use jquery to add the data attribute on the initial large image, but when i am switching between poplet images, i lose the. Reflow is the default mode so if the extension is present, it will be applied automatically if the dataroletable attribute is.
Some of the most basic components we can manipulate when it comes to dom elements are the properties and attributes assigned to those elements. Use the universal selector also to select all the elements. May 19, 2011 as most of you avid jquery developers know, as of jquery 1. Most of these attributes are available through javascript as dom node properties. For information about styles, style elements, and style attributes, see understanding styles, style elements, and style attributes. Examples of how to do common event, element, ajax and utility operations with plain javascript. Inside the parentheses, add the element you want to select. To use the plugin, i have to add a datamagnifysrc attribute to the image i want zoomed with a src path to the larger version of the image. The jquery mobile framework uses html5 dataattributes to allow for markupbased initialization and configuration of widgets. In this elements markup, the tag name is img, and the markup for id, src. When this method is used to return the attribute value, it returns the value of the first matched element. Download the uncompressed, development jquery migrate 3. To remove an attribute from each tag using jquery, use the removeattr method and use the universal selector.
How to use the download attribute webdesigner depot. So, in doing so, you must reference the files within the download attribute. Whether youre building highly interactive web applications or you just need to add a date picker to a form control, jquery ui is the perfect choice.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java. Click on the demo div boxes to pop the attribute changer dialog, using which you can add removeupdate the attributes of the selected div box. The attr method sets or returns attributes and values of the selected elements. To set a specified css property, use the following syntax. The download attribute gives the browser a native way to download these files automatically, without having to fall back on javascript. Unfortunately this doesnt work in internert explorer 6 which still has about 25% market share as at the writing of this post but there is a way around. Assume i have a web page which contains multiple elements similar to how can i remove the style attribute.
For example you may want to add a margin before radio buttons in a form but not all the other input elements. This adds support for the scoped attribute to limit a block of style declarations to a specific area of the html. In the following example when you click on the select checkbox button it will add the checked attribute to the checkbox dynamically using jquery. I am trying to add data to a datatable as rows which are coming from a json returning java controller. Just another jquery plugin that allows exporting html tables to xml spreadsheet xlsx, microsoft excel spreadsheet xls, tabular data csv and plain text. Its the download attribute and it promises to replace phpdriven file download scripts with a completely htmlbased paradigm. I have successfully found a way to use jquery to add the data attribute on the initial large image, but when i am switching between poplet images, i lose the plugin effect. Sep 17, 2015 to use the plugin, i have to add a datamagnifysrc attribute to the image i want zoomed with a src path to the larger version of the image. This class will be used to target the button with jquery and add the download attribute. To save a elements contents as an image, you can create a link with a download attribute and the canvas data as a data. The attribute name is automatically converted to all lowercase when setattribute is called on an html element in an html document. Download the uncompressed, development jquery migrate 1. As most of you avid jquery developers know, as of jquery 1.
Click on the demo div boxes to pop the attribute changer dialog, using which you can addremoveupdate the attributes of the selected div box. It can be called directly on a jquery object and chained to other jquery methods. It then lets you do something with the elements using jquery methods, or functions. When this method is used to set attribute values, it sets one or more attribute value pairs for the set of matched elements. The first parameter requires the jquery selector to specify the id or class of the html element and access the element. To set multiple css properties, youll have to use the object literal. In order to add the download attribute to the button link, we need to add some jquery.
Getting your html ready for jquery pair knowledge base. Let us see how to use the method to remove all style attribute. The setattribute method adds the specified attribute to an element, and gives it the specified value. This is a custom datarole attribute added by jquery mobile.
It makes things like html document traversal and manipulation, event handling, animation, and ajax much simpler with an easytouse api that works across a multitude of browsers. Add tooltip to the element with bootstrap makitweb. To return the value of a specified css property, use the following syntax. It is helpful for the new visitor to the website to understand the advanced ui and functionality.
It would be great if jquery could also support setting. When this method is used to set attribute values, it sets one or more attributevalue pairs for the set of matched elements. After you have jquery downloaded or know where to find the cdnhosted version, you need to reference it in your page. Using jquery to enhance the appearance and usability of a web. Include jquery and tokeninput javascript and stylesheet files on your page, and attach to your text input. To use one of these selectors, type a dollar sign and parentheses after it. Get the value of an attribute for the first element in the set of matched elements or. An interactive demo to test different conditions when the handler function will be called. You can use the jquery attr method to add attributes to an html element. This attribute is acceptable wherever json entities are passed, e. I can add more than one css class to the selector using jquery addclass method. The framework comes with five defined themes swatches a to e which can be used readily, removed, or overwritten. How would i add a data attribute using jquery to items that.
582 1463 863 202 1371 1172 647 1276 24 1437 277 713 1212 188 416 1156 511 432 1485 157 1300 472 351 1186 1384 1466 437 947 1489 883 237 730